How AI Agents Are Re-Architecting Knowledge Work

In the modern era, knowledge work is undergoing a transformative shift akin to Henry Ford’s evolution of the factory floor in the early 1900s. This change centers on the integration of AI agents—systems that automate and streamline work processes across digital workflows. Unlike traditional tools, these agents facilitate the redesign of work itself. Major platforms like ChatGPT and Microsoft Copilot have significantly reduced the costs and difficulties of automating knowledge tasks, enabling employees to create customized productivity tools through natural language.

The transformation is driven by three key forces: the collapse of software rigidity, where AI allows for easy modification; the redefinition of customization as an asset rather than a liability; and the ability of AI agents to synthesize varied inputs seamlessly. CEOs must now focus on embedding AI into organizational workflows to replicate excellence, enhance onboarding, and institutionalize knowledge, all while navigating the associated risks. By strategically directing these changes, organizations can achieve a competitive advantage in the evolving landscape of knowledge work.
